As of January 01, 2026, the average annual salary for ICU Director in Philadelphia, PA is $186,543, equivalent to $90 per hour, $3,587 weekly, or $15,545 monthly. These figures, sourced from Salary.com’s real-time job posting scans, highlight competitive earning potential for ICU Director in cities like Santa Clara, San Jose, and Fremont.

Annually Salaries for ICU Director in Philadelphia, PA vary widely, spanning from $150,602 to $214,497. Most professionals fall between the 25th percentile ($167,730) and 75th percentile ($201,175), while top earners (90th percentile) make $214,497 per year. What is An ICU Director ?

The salary for an ICU Director typically ranges from $150,000 to $250,000 annually, depending on factors such as geographic location, years of experience, and the size of the healthcare facility. This role involves overseeing the operations of the Intensive Care Unit, ensuring high standards of patient care, managing staff, and coordinating with other departments. Responsibilities also include developing policies, implementing best practices, and maintaining compliance with healthcare regulations. These charts show the average base salary (core compensation), as well as the average total cash compensation for the job of ICU Director in Philadelphia, PA. The base salary for ICU Director ranges from $167,730 to $201,175 with the average base salary of $186,543. The total cash compensation, which includes base, and annual incentives, can vary anywhere from $175,354 to $247,185 with the average total cash compensation of $209,587.
